This 1900 collection features Poe's only complete novel, The Narrative of Arthur Gordon Pym, a remarkable work of disturbing gothic fiction which influenced science fiction's development as well as the work of Jules Verne and Herman Melville. The tale follows a young boy, Pym, and his friend, Augustus, as they witness such harrowing events as mutiny and cannibalism. Among the fifteen short stories in this edition are "The Devil in the Belfry" and "The Sphinx."
